Section 06
Ownership and new build in Glebe Close, Keswick
14 of the sales on record are leasehold and 7 freehold — 66.7% of the market. Tenure is not a detail: a leasehold flat and a freehold house are different assets, and mixing them into one median hides the difference.
The median leasehold sale is £51,750 and the median freehold sale £370,000 — a gap of +615.0%. Most of that gap is property type rather than tenure itself: leasehold here is largely flats, freehold largely houses.

How current is this data?
The latest sale shown here completed on 18 Dec 2025. HM Land Registry publishes Price Paid Data monthly and a sale can take a month or two to appear after completion, so the most recent weeks are always incomplete.
